1. What to do if your coronary sulcus becomes inflamed?

Keep the area clean to prevent secondary infection. Apply iodine-fluoride solution or anti-inflammatory ointment locally. Allergic balanitis requires oral anti-allergic drugs and topical cortisone ointment. For exudate erosion, 3% boric acid water or 0.1% levulinol can be used for wet compress. Non-infectious subacute patients can use corticosteroid cream. What to do if the coronary sulcus is inflamed?

In the chronic stage or dry and scaly skin, tetracycline cortisone ointment can be used. If the infection is obvious, with fever and lymphadenopathy, systemic antibiotics such as cefuroxime or ofloxacin can be used.

Circumcision: If the foreskin or foreskin is swollen and cannot be turned over for washing and drainage is not smooth, and the inflammation still cannot subside after general treatment, dorsal circumcision can be performed to facilitate drainage. Circumcision can be performed after the inflammation completely subsides.

2. What are the important causes of coronary sulcus inflammation?

According to clinical cases, the "inflammation of the coronal groin" mentioned by male friends is a typical symptom of balanitis. In fact, patients with excessive foreskin or phimosis are prone to this symptom. Because of the excessive foreskin or phimosis, smegma is easy to form, and the stimulation of smegma leads to inflammation of the coronal groin. I hope that patients can pay attention to this point.

3. Balanitis is divided into infectious and non-infectious types.

When inflammation occurs in the glans of a man, there will be obvious redness and itching, which is mostly caused by balanitis. In fact, balanitis is divided into two types: infectious and non-infectious. Infectious balanitis is often caused by unclean sexual life and infection with bacteria; non-infectious factors are mainly excessive foreskin and phimosis, which produce a lot of smegma, which will irritate the foreskin and mucosa and cause inflammation.
